Cimbicidae: Cimbex americana (larva)? - Cimbex americanus

Cimbicidae: Cimbex americana (larva)? - Cimbex americanus
Turtle River State Park, Grand Forks County, North Dakota, USA
September 11, 2011
Size: Length ~ 3 cm
This specimen, which I think is an example of the Elm Sawfly Lava, was found affixed to the underside of a Basswood (Tilia) leaf.
